Clutch closure control method and real ship application of marine motor auxiliary main engine of hybrid power system
In order to solve the problem of thick black smoke in the clutch closure control of main engine of a 7 500 t bulk carrier,the cause of the problem is analyzed through the real ship data and the clutch closure control method of the mo-tor auxiliary main engine is proposed.Adjusted the clutch closure control method strategy and optimization control program of the main engine on the real ship are,the actual ship test shows that compared with the clutch closure control of main en-gine without motor assistance,the clutch closure control of main engine with motor auxiliary has a sudden increase of pro-peller shafting torque reduced by 33%,a sudden increase of main engine oil consumption decreased by 35%,and a sudden increase of stern shaft speed decreased by 41%,and the propeller shafting torque and stern shaft speed rise rate is more gentle,the control method can effectively solve the problem of black smoke from the main engine,and achieve the purpose of reducing the main engine carbon emissions.The relevant equipment operates well in the process of ship operation.
